Initial Inspection and Assessment

Uncovering the Extent of the Problem

The first critical step in effective cockroach control is a meticulous inspection of your property. Our skilled technicians will conduct a detailed examination, both inside and outside your Longview home. We'll be looking for signs of cockroach activity, such as droppings (often resembling coffee grounds or black pepper), egg casings (oothecae), shed skins, and live or dead insects. We'll also identify entry points, harborage areas like cracks and crevices, and potential food and water sources that attract these pests. This comprehensive assessment allows us to pinpoint the species of cockroach present, determine the severity of the infestation, and understand their movement patterns. This initial insight is crucial for developing a highly targeted and efficient treatment plan.

Baiting Systems

One of the most effective and commonly used methods for cockroach control is the application of professional-grade baits. These baits are formulated with attractants that lure cockroaches, and they contain a slow-acting insecticide. When a cockroach consumes the bait, it not only is affected itself but also carries the insecticide back to the nest, transferring it to other cockroaches through consumption of their droppings or eating the poisoned cockroach's carcass (secondary poisoning). This 'domino effect' helps to eliminate entire colonies, including nymphs and those hidden in inaccessible areas. We strategically place these baits in high-traffic cockroach areas, such as kitchens, bathrooms, and utility rooms, ensuring maximum reach and effectiveness.

Insecticide Dusts and Residual Sprays

For immediate knockdown and long-term residual protection, we may apply specialized insecticide dusts and non-repellent residual sprays. Dusts are excellent for treating voids, cracks, and crevices where cockroaches hide and breed, as they can penetrate deep into harborage areas that sprays might not reach. Our residual sprays create a protective barrier that continues to kill cockroaches long after application, preventing new infestations and controlling existing ones. These products are carefully selected for their efficacy and safety, applied precisely by our trained technicians to areas where cockroaches are likely to travel, ensuring minimal exposure to non-target organisms.

Growth Regulators (IGRs)

Insect Growth Regulators (IGRs) are a powerful tool in our arsenal for comprehensive cockroach control. These substances disrupt the life cycle of cockroaches, preventing nymphs from maturing into adults and sterile eggs from hatching. By breaking the reproductive cycle, IGRs significantly reduce the population over time and prevent future generations of cockroaches from developing. This approach is crucial for long-term management and is particularly effective when combined with baiting and residual treatments. IGRs offer a sustainable solution that targets the core of the infestation.

Sealing Entry Points and Sanitation Advice

After initial treatment, our work doesn't stop there. We believe in empowering our Longview clients with knowledge and practical tips to prevent future cockroach problems. Our technicians will provide comprehensive advice on sealing common entry points, such as cracks around windows and doors, gaps in plumbing, and utility penetrations. We'll also offer expert guidance on proper sanitation practices, including effective food storage, waste management, and moisture control. Eliminating food crumbs, frequently cleaning spills, and reducing humidity in your home are crucial steps in making your environment less attractive to cockroaches. These proactive measures, combined with our professional treatments, form a robust defense against re-infestation.

You're Seeing Cockroaches, Especially at Night

The most direct sign of a cockroach problem is, of course, actually spotting them. While seeing one or two occasionally might not seem alarming, it often indicates a much larger hidden population. Cockroaches are primarily nocturnal creatures, meaning they are most active during the night. If you're seeing them during the day, this often suggests a significant infestation, as overcrowding or a lack of food and water has forced them out of their hidden resting spots. Daytime sightings can mean that their preferred hiding places are full, indicating the population has reached critical levels requiring immediate professional intervention.

Unpleasant Odors in Your Home

Cockroaches, especially in large numbers, can produce a distinct, musty, and oily odor. This smell is caused by their feces, secretions, and decaying bodies. The odor can be quite pungent and may become more noticeable in enclosed spaces like pantries, cabinets, or behind appliances where they frequently congregate. This persistent, unpleasant smell is a strong indicator that you have an established and possibly large cockroach infestation that needs professional attention. It is a sign of their widespread presence and consistent activity in your living areas, impacting the air quality of your home.

Droppings Resembling Coffee Grounds or Black Pepper

Cockroach droppings are another common sign of their presence. The appearance of these droppings varies depending on the species and the size of the cockroach, but they often resemble coffee grounds, black pepper, or small dark pellets. You'll typically find them in areas where cockroaches are active, such as inside kitchen cabinets, drawers, undersides of sinks, behind refrigerators, or along baseboards. The presence of these droppings indicates that cockroaches are consistently feeding and resting in those areas, leaving behind their waste that can contribute to unsanitary conditions and trigger allergic reactions in sensitive individuals. Finding these droppings is a clear signal that a professional pest control service is needed to clean up the infestation.

Finding Egg Casings (Oothecae)

Cockroach egg casings, known as oothecae, are a definitive sign of a breeding population. These small, often dark brown, capsule-shaped casings contain multiple eggs. Different species have different-looking oothecae; for example, German cockroach oothecae are typically elongated, while American cockroach oothecae are larger and darker. You might find them glued to surfaces in hidden areas, under furniture, or in cracks and crevices. Discovering oothecae means that cockroaches are actively reproducing in your home, leading to a continuous supply of new cockroaches and a rapidly growing population. This discovery highlights the urgency for professional cockroach control to break the reproductive cycle.

Chew Marks on Food Packaging or Fabrics

Cockroaches are omnivorous scavengers and will feed on almost anything, including food packaging, paper products, books, and even fabrics like curtains or upholstery. If you notice unexplained chew marks, irregular holes, or mysterious damage to these items, especially in areas where food is stored or organic materials are present, it could be a sign of cockroach activity. This damage not only ruins your belongings but also points to the cockroaches' widespread foraging behavior within your home, indicating their potential to contaminate various surfaces. This type of damage suggests a persistent presence and active foraging by cockroaches throughout your property, showing their ability to reach many areas within your house.

Unusual Allergies or Asthma Flare-Ups

Cockroaches are known allergens and can trigger asthma attacks, especially in children and individuals with respiratory sensitivities. This is due to proteins in their saliva, droppings, and shed skin (exoskeletons) that become airborne. If residents in your Longview home are experiencing unexplained increases in allergy symptoms, such as sneezing, watery eyes, skin rashes, or more frequent asthma flare-ups, a cockroach infestation could be the underlying cause. While not a direct visual sign, these health symptoms, when combined with other indicators, strongly suggest the need for professional cockroach control to improve indoor air quality and protect the health of your family. Addressing the infestation can significantly reduce allergen levels and improve overall well-being.
